DANBURY, CT and LONDON, UK / ACCESSWIRE / September 18, 2023 / Hexxcell Ltd., a global leader in advanced software solutions for heat exchangers, and Begell House Inc., renowned scholarly publishers in thermal engineering and computational sciences, jointly celebrate the resounding success of their innovative Heat Exchanger Design Handbook (HEDH) Webinar Series.
To view this piece of content from www.accesswire.com, please give your consent at the top of this page.Launched in April, this webinar series connects researchers, engineers, educators and industry professionals from various sectors to discuss the latest advancements, best practices, and emerging trends in heat exchanger design, optimization and maintenance. Recordings of all webinars are available at https://hedhme.com/webinars/.
Examining Practical Challenges in Heat Transfer
The series kicked off with the highly anticipated session on " Developing a Route to Net-zero Carbon Emissions for the Process Industry" with Professor Robin Smith from the University of Manchester. Other presenters touched on a variety of hot topics; Dr. Hans Borgt, industrial cleaning specialist from the Dow Chemical Company, discussed proper cleaning methods and procedures for heat exchangers, while Dr. Les Jackowski, a top heat exchanger consultant from the Bay Area's Chevron Technical Center (CTC), reviewed the "Operational Issues Caused by Incorrect Heat Exchanger Design Choices".
Dr. Francesco Coletti, CEO of Hexxcell Ltd. and Executive Editor of HEDH, expressed his enthusiasm about the collaboration: "By bringing to our readers leading experts from both academia and industry discussing timely topics in heat transfer and heat exchangers, our goal is to create a platform for knowledge exchange that bridges the gap between theoretical knowledge and practical applications. We believe that by attending the seminars, participants will gain unique perspectives and a deeper understanding of heat transfer principles and their real-world implications."
Yelena Shafeyeva, President of Begell House, also shared her excitement, stating that "The feedback has been overwhelmingly positive from both seasoned engineers and academic faculty, who recognize these webinars as a valuable teaching tool for undergraduate and post-graduate students preparing to enter the industry."
Begell House and Hexxcell first joined forces more than 10 years ago to reinvent Begell's flagship publication, the Heat Exchanger Design Handbook (HEDH), as a revolutionary and fully interactive digital platform. Achieved in 2016, the dynamic HEDH Multimedia Edition has since become the go-to reference source for heat exchanger design and heat transfer applications, serving academic and industrial users globally.

ABOUT HEXXCELL LTD:
Hexxcell Ltd. is a London based software and consulting company whose mission is to bring digital innovation to industrial heat transfer systems, helping customers to decarbonise their operations, improve asset availability, debottleneck production and to deliver long-lasting positive impact through their Industry 4.0 digitalization journey. Hexxcell's Hybrid Digital Twin (HDT) technology combines Artificial Intelligence (AI) with rigorous physics-based models and deep domain knowledge for Advanced Monitoring, Predictive Analytics and Prescriptive Maintenance of industrial thermal systems. It is currently being used by customers worldwide to increase production and energy efficiency, mitigate fouling, optimally manage cleaning of heat exchangers, reduce fuel consumption and CO2 emissions.
